Faye Estelle Adkins 1915–1998 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 20 Aug 1915

Birth Location: Baylor Co TX

Death Date: 21 Jul 1998

Death Location: Williston, Barnwell, South Carolina, United States of America

Father: Jssse Adkins

Mother: Oma Davis

Spouse(s): Houston McCullough

Children(s): Melvia McCullough

The story of Faye Estelle Adkins began in 1915 in Baylor Co TX. Faye Estelle Adkins married Houston Melville Mccullough, and had children including Melvia D Mccullough. Faye Estelle Adkins passed away in 1998 in Williston, Barnwell, South Carolina, United States of America.
